初来公司,刚毕业什么都不懂,大哥看得起,直接让我们从别人那里接收开始一步步让我们来做,开始总是担心自己做不好,总想逃避
今天看到一句话:大学毕业以后,就要转变观念,不是什么都学好再出去做,而是先开始做再慢慢学,这点是正确的,在公司待了一个多月,学到了很多,突然想我爸妈了,有点想哭
把从交接到能开发的步骤整理了下:
拿到和数据库对应的代码,让他们补缺少的文档,重要的:数据库字典,需求说明,详细设计,接口文档
拿到之后
先跑一遍系统,一个个按钮点过去,点增加功能和删除功能,有问题记录下详细的地址如 首页->我的工作台->发起申请->非网物资报废回收->批量审批出错
接着大体看下代码分布,各个层,尤其是model,ef的连接字符串
拿一条数据跟着跑 填写代码熟悉表
然后把系统的登录先研究清楚
后面再根据客户的需求着重看,并尝试改
如果出了问题,就打断点,可能发生错误的地方都打.看数据库里面数据变化
再把断点打到数据要发送,如发送短信前数据在VS中准备好没有,再找到按钮的代码一步步跟上去 =>完美解决
调研:
首先了解为什么要改这个功能,要达到什么效果 把改的地方和改的样子跟他详细讨论,看下这个功能对其他的功能的影响,能不能做.写文档=>开始做
看以往的AV单看他们怎么改 跟着他们先改着试试,不懂就问